316SS-Al Bonded Bimetal CF Flanges
316SS to 6061-T6 Aluminum Bimetal ConFlat flanges offer users the unique ability to harness the properties of two different metal alloys in their UHV or XHV processes. LOS 316SS/Al bimetal CF flanges are available in industry-standard sizes (mini 1.33″ to 12.0″), rotatable and fixed geometries, and various bolt hole types.
With a 316 stainless steel facing, 316SS-Al bimetal flange users can capitalize on an aluminum system connection while retaining industry-standard 316SS alloy benefits such as increased strength and excellent knife edge retention. Aluminum system connections provide increased vibration dampening, decreased outgassing paths, and greater thermal conductivity and diffusivity.
Aluminum Features
- The thermal conductivity of Al is more than 10x that of stainless steel.
- The thermal diffusivity of Al is 17x that of stainless steel.
- Fast uniform bakeouts are achieved with aluminum versus stainless steel. UHV levels with most aluminum chambers can be achieved in less than 24 hours.
- The Young’s modulus of Al is approximately 1/3 of stainless steel. This means better vibration dampening.
- Al has 7 orders of magnitude less Hydrogen than stainless steel.
- Aluminum is magnetically invisible compared to stainless steel.
- Low temperature bakeout of 150°C.
- Aluminum has lower outgassing rates as compared to stainless steel.
